Wrench Invoice for iOS — Last updated February 25, 2026
Wrench Invoice is an offline-first invoicing app designed for small automotive repair shops. Your privacy is simple: your data stays on your device.
All data you enter — client names, phone numbers, vehicle information, invoices, and parts — is stored locally on your iPhone using Apple's SwiftData framework. None of this data is transmitted to our servers because we do not operate any servers.

No other network requests are made. There are no analytics, advertising, crash reporting, or tracking services of any kind.
When you share an invoice as a PDF via the iOS share sheet, you control where it goes (Messages, Mail, AirDrop, etc.). We have no visibility into or control over shared invoices.
We do not collect, process, or have access to any of your data. There is no account creation, no cloud sync, and no telemetry.
Wrench Invoice is a business tool not directed at children under 13. We do not knowingly collect any information from children.
